i dont get it...what is what the modder did in that pic?

He modded it so the internal framebuffer renders the game at your native resolution. That's it. No textures were changed, but the edges are much smoother. Notice how it doesn't look like cat-shit smeared on your screen (aka like an upscaled console game).

Compare it to the original screenshots in the link I posted before that. The difference is pretty huge.

There are a few reasons they might not have. First, there could be a area in the game that breaks rendering like that and they didn't have the time to find the problem. Second, making the change, they would then have to do a lot of testing to make sure it is stable on a lot of cards and they probably didn't have the time and/or resources to do that.
 
Honestly, I think the developer had to have been lazy with it. I could understand not implementing flashy graphics as that's extra work, but you already have to size the fucking buffers when you initialize your graphics. How is it that hard to add in custom buffer/frame sizes? I think some users would even accept having to restart the game for a resolution change to take affect (it's slightly easier/lazier to do it that way).
